domingo, 28 de diciembre de 2014

Sacar partido de los precios dinámicos de proveedor


La contabilidad convencional sugiere una ilusión de control de nuestras existencias, pero ineficiente a la hora de tomar decisiones. El precio de compra original solo es útil para la transacción o para vigilar el precio de recompra, pero nunca nos ayudará a tomar una decisión precisa para programas de comunicación o maximización del beneficio.


      Por ejemplo, si usted vende muebles y tiene una silla que ha quedado suelta, sin mesa a juego ni ningún otro tipo de conjunto con la que pueda ser vendida el valor de esta silla no es superior al valor de la madera con la que está fabricada.
   
     Imagine tener mil euros en zapatos sin pareja, la contabilidad convencional le dirá que tiene mil euros en stock, pero el valor real es 0. En joyería hemos tenido que lidiar con un problema inverso, nuestro stock cada día valía más, algo que en principio haría feliz a cualquiera, pero que nos ha obligado a plantearnos las siguientes preguntas:

  • ¿La cantidad asegurada es la correcta?
  • ¿El precio de venta debe estar basado en el precio de compra o en el precio actual?
  • ¿Debo reducir mis existencias?
      Nuestra propuesta de controlar los costes mediante algoritmos posibilita incluir variables que incremente y disminuyan el valor del stock, por lo que vamos más allá de calcular la depreciación del producto. Por ejemplo un kilo de pescado disminuirá de valor a cada día que pase, pero su valor puede verse elevado por una repentina escasez.

      La gran utilidad que en mi opinión podemos encontrar en esta forma de control es el cálculo preciso del precio de venta. Conocer el valor real del producto es necesario para establecer un precio que maximizará los beneficios aunque la tendencia hoy día es llevar este a la baja, una disminución o mantenimiento puede ser un error que tendrá un alto coste.

    En 2008 el oro aceleró su ascenso de precio a la vez que una crisis económica golpeaba a occidente. La tendencia inicial en el pequeñas joyerías fue mantener el precio para no perder más cuota de mercado, pero la pasividad, no solo, no evitó la pérdida de clientes sino  que trajo consigo un hundimiento de los beneficios mucho mayor a la pérdida de volumen de ventas.

   ¿Cómo pudo suceder? En principio, pensar que si un cliente ve un día un precio de 60€ y al día siguiente un precio de 80€ se irá para siempre, pero cuando realmente el cliente dejará de comprar es cuando haya mercancía que vender.

    Supongamos que tenemos 100 mil € de stock a un precio de venta de 200 mil € y unas ventas estimadas de 200 mil €. Las condiciones del mercado cambian y en poco tiempo nuestro stock real es de 150 mil € y nuestra estimación de ventas 150 mil €. Nos enfrentamos a dos decisiones:
  1. Primero. Mantener el precio. Podemos suponer que si vendemos 150 y nos costó 100 nuestro beneficio es 50, pero esta visión es errónea. Para el próximo año debemos abastecernos con 75 para hace frente a los 150 de ventas y nos quedamos 75 de beneficios.
  2. Segundo. Elevar los precios a 300 mil. Para empezar ya hemos ganado lo mismo que en el caso anterior sin hacer nada, ya que nuestro stock tiene un valor 50 mil más. Si llegamos al objetivo de 150  de ventas restarán 75 de inventario, por lo que el abastecimiento del siguiente periodo no será necesario, por lo que el beneficio total será de 150 mil. Se puede suponer que venderemos 0, pero aún así habremos obtenido el mismo beneficio que el caso anterior sin incurrir en costes de venta.
      En el primer caso los beneficios han caído la misma proporción que las ventas, en el segundo los beneficios se han elevado en la misma proporción que el aumento de la materia prima.
  
       Otra consecuencia de la decisión es como afecta a la exposición. El primer caso la exposición obligatoriamente debe ser reducida a la mitad, mientras el segundo caso puede mantener su exposición. Esta decisión es importante ya que la exposición constituye un elemento de comunicación importante, un surtido amplio y variado siempre influirá en la decisión de compra del cliente. 

     Cada caso es específico y requiere su propio tratamiento, la rotación de inventario, el tiempo de reposición, carácter perecedero del producto etc deberán influir en la decisión que se tome. Lo que no cabe duda es que dar una respuesta rápida a los cambios que surjan es esencial si se pretende que nuestra empresa vea el próximo año.
     

   

sábado, 27 de diciembre de 2014

Precios dinámicos de proveedor

Dynamic pricing supplier es la primera modificación conseguida con éxito, su función es mostrar siempre el valor actual del inventario y los precios actuales de los proveedores.

Puede descargar el programa aquí

    Antes de usar el módulo debe ser activado, para ellos se debe ir a inicio --> módulos --> dynamic prices.

¿que es nuevo?

    En la siguiente imagen se muestra el botón que ha sido añadido a la ficha "precios proveedor", con el nombre "price expression editor". Para llegar hasta aquí previamente ha de crearse un producto, seguidamente pinchar en la pestaña "precios proveedor".

    Pinchando en la pestaña "price expression editor" accederemos a la ventana mostrada a continuación donde podremos escribir la fórmula matemática que definirá nuestro precio.

¿como escribir la fórmula?

   Primero deberá de haber creado unos atributos adicionales para el producto. Si no está familiarizado con dolibarr vaya a INICIO--> MODULOS--> PRODUCTOS --> CONFIGURACION--> ATRIBUTOS ADICIONALES, haga click en nuevo e introduzca los atributos adicionales que desee.
    En mi caso he creado dos, llamados: 
  -  oro  
  -  Hechura
Oro recogerá el peso del artículo en gramos.
Hechura será la cantidad  en euros correspondiente al coste de fabricar el artículo.

Una vez creados aparecerán en la ventana de creación de productos los nuevos inputs correspondientes a oro y Hechura.

  Segundo. Volviendo a la fórmula, podrás crear una ecuación que corresponda al precio, por ejemplo:
price = #options_oro# * #Global_oro# + #options_Hechura#


Ahora el precio de coste mostrado en todos los puntos del programa será el resultado de esa fórmula, de manera que el precio:
#options_oro#   es el peso del artículo que introducimos al crear el producto.
 #options_Hechura#  es el precio de fabricación del producto, parecido al caso anterior.

 #Global_oro#   es una variable global en el programa que no afecta a este producto concretamente sino a todos, por lo que cuando el valor de Global_oro cambie, todos los precios cambiarán.

En otra entrada hablaré de las variables globales, entre otras cosas por que no está acabada ya que se está incluyendo la posibilidad de enlazar a bases de datos externas, como cotizaciones en bolsa.

¿Y esto para que sirve?

Por ejemplo en mi caso, de nada sirve saber lo que me costó un artículo en su momento, eso es trabajo de la contabilidad financiera y está reflejado en las facturas, también almacenadas en el programa, lo que necesito saber es lo que me va a costar la recompra de un producto.

    Otra ventaja que plantea es una visión más realista de la empresa, si el valor de tus productos cambia en el tiempo es necesario conocer esta información. Una fruta comprada hoy no tiene el mismo valor que otra comprada hace una semana, si el precio de la gasolina que tengo almacenada sube de precio, mi stock es mayor y el riesgo ante incidentes también etc etc.

  Todas las ventajas que ofrece esta forma de contabilidad merecen una especial dedicación ya que pueden encontrarse oportunidades que antes podrían haber pasado desapercibida o simplemente había sido imposibles de aplicar hasta ahora, así que reservaré el apartado de ventajas para la siguiente entrada.